English Language Summer School Teacher (Res / Non Res) - Mill Hill
9 days ago
London
English Language Summer School Teacher (Res / Non Res) - Mill Hill, London. The courses combine English learning with Science and Mathematics or Sport, complemented by Creative Arts classes including Music, Dance, Drama, and Art. Deliver high-quality English lessons to classes of 12 students (age...